What Is Covered Under Hypersonic Technology Market?

Hypersonic technology refers to systems and technologies that enable vehicles or weapons to travel at speeds greater than Mach 5, five times the speed of sound, or over 6,100 kilometers per hour (3,800 miles per hour). This advanced technology is used primarily in defense and aerospace to develop missiles, aircraft, and spaceplanes capable of extreme speed, maneuverability, and reduced reaction time for adversaries. The main types of hypersonic technology are hypersonic missiles, hypersonic glide vehicles, and hypersonic spaceplanes. Hypersonic missiles are advanced weapons that travel at speeds greater than Mach 5 (five times the speed of sound), allowing them to maneuver mid-flight and evade traditional missile defense systems. Key components of these technologies consist of engines, propulsion systems, materials and structures, avionics and control systems, and fuel and storage solutions. Hypersonic systems can be launched through various modes, such as air-launched, surface-launched, and subsea-launched platforms. These technologies serve a wide range of end users, including government and defense agencies, aerospace manufacturers, research institutions, commercial airlines, and space agencies.

What Is The Hypersonic Technology Market Size and Share 2026?

The hypersonic technology market size has grown rapidly in recent years. It will grow from $8.46 billion in 2025 to $9.46 billion in 2026 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 11.8%. The growth in the historic period can be attributed to early government-funded hypersonic r&d programs, development of foundational thermal protection materials, initial prototype testing of high-speed flight vehicles, increased defense spending on advanced strike capabilities, advancements in simulation and modeling tools for hypersonic performance.

What Is The Hypersonic Technology Market Growth Forecast?

The hypersonic technology market size is expected to see rapid growth in the next few years. It will grow to $14.61 billion in 2030 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 11.5%. The growth in the forecast period can be attributed to rising investment in operational hypersonic weapon systems, growing demand for advanced guidance and control technologies, expansion of international defense modernization initiatives, increased focus on reusable hypersonic platforms for space access, accelerated innovation in high-temperature composite materials. Major trends in the forecast period include intensifying global hypersonic arms race and defense modernization programs, shift from experimental projects to deployable hypersonic weapon systems, growing focus on reusable hypersonic platforms and cost-effective test vehicles, rapid advances in thermal protection systems and high-temperature composite materials, expansion of specialized hypersonic test ranges, wind tunnels, and digital twin–based validation.

What Is Driver Of The Hypersonic Technology Market?

The rising geopolitical tensions are expected to propel the growth of the hypersonic technology market going forward. Geopolitical tensions refer to strained political, economic, or military relationships between countries or regions that can lead to conflict or instability. The geopolitical tensions are increasing due to rising competition over critical natural resources such as rare earth elements and energy supplies. Hypersonic technology intensifies geopolitical tensions by enabling nations to develop ultra-fast, hard-to-intercept weapons that can shift the global balance of power and trigger an arms race. For instance, in January 2025, according to Euronews SA, a France-based television network, in 2024, global conflicts intensified, with political violence increasing by 25% compared to 2023, affecting one in eight people and resulting in around 223,000 deaths, alongside a 37% rise in overall fatalities. Therefore, the rising geopolitical tensions are driving the growth of the hypersonic technology industry.

What Are Latest Mergers And Acquisitions In The Hypersonic Technology Market? Special Aerospace Services Acquires Concordia Technologies To Bolster Hypersonic And Missile Defense Capabilities

In October 2024, Special Aerospace Services LLC, a US-based aerospace and defense company, acquired Concordia Technologies for an undisclosed amount. With this acquisition, Special Aerospace Services aims to enhance its hypersonic and missile defense capabilities, expand its technical expertise, and strengthen its position in supporting national security and space missions. Concordia Technologies Inc. is a US-based company that develops and simulates hypersonic weapons and missile defense systems.
